- The distance between Viroqua, Wi, Usa and San Luis Obispo, Ca, Usa is approximately 2,743 km or 1,705 mi.
- To reach Viroqua, Wi in this distance one would set out from San Luis Obispo, Ca bearing 59.5°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Viroqua, Wi bearing 78.9° or E .
- Viroqua, Wi has a warm summer continental/ hemiboreal climate with no dry season (Dfb) whereas San Luis Obispo, Ca has a Mediterranean warm climate (Csb).
- Viroqua, Wi is in or near the cool temperate moist forest biome whereas San Luis Obispo, Ca is in or near the warm temperate dry forest biome.
- The annual mean temperature is 8.1 °C (14.6°F) cooler.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 24.2 °C (43.6°F) more in Viroqua, Wi. The continentality subtype is truly continental as opposed to barely hyperoceanic.
- Total annual precipitation averages 193.3 mm (7.6 in) more which is equivalent to 193.3 l/m² (4.74 US gal/ft²) or 1,933,000 l/ha (206,651 US gal/ac) more. About 1 1/3 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 9° lower in Viroqua, Wi than in San Luis Obispo, Ca.
